Noida: In a major relief for industrial workers, Medha Roopam, District Magistrate of Gautam Buddh Nagar, has issued a comprehensive set of guidelines to ensure timely payment of wages and improved working conditions across the district.
Mandatory Salary by 10th of Every Month
Under the new directives, all companies and industrial units operating in the district must ensure that workers receive their salaries by the 10th of every month without delay. The administration has made it clear that any violation of this rule will attract strict action.
Double Pay for Overtime, No Illegal Deductions
The guidelines also mandate that workers performing overtime duties must be paid at double the standard wage rate. Additionally, any unauthorized deductions from wages have been declared punishable. Employers are now required to provide detailed salary slips to workers, ensuring transparency in payments.
Festival Bonus and Direct Bank Transfers
In a move aimed at supporting workers during festive seasons, the district administration has directed companies to provide bonuses, which must be credited directly into workers’ bank accounts by November 30.

Dedicated Control Room for Worker Grievances
To address labour-related concerns swiftly, the administration has established a dedicated control room where workers can lodge complaints and seek assistance regarding wage issues or workplace grievances.
Appeal for Cooperation and Calm
DM Medha Roopam has appealed to workers to remain vigilant against rumours and to cooperate with authorities in maintaining law and order. She emphasized that the administration is committed to safeguarding workers’ rights while ensuring industrial harmony in the region.
The new measures are expected to bring greater accountability among employers and provide much-needed financial security to thousands of workers in Gautam Buddh Nagar, a key industrial hub in Uttar Pradesh.
